Miles Addison will still be involved with The Rams` first team despite being a long way from fitness after surgery on a foot problem in March. Despite his return to Moor Farm to start his rehabilitation reports suggest he could still be up to twelve months away from a return to first team action. Nigel Clough told the Derby Evening Telegraph that he still wanted the England Under 21 international to be around the first team squad:
'He'll come with us on a few things during pre-season and although he can't actually work with the players, he can still be around them and we'll keep him involved as much as we can.'
Addison has been joined in an early return to training by Shaun Barker, Dean Leacock, Steve Davies and Kris Commons as they all look to build up their fitness ready for the return of the rest of the squad on 1st July for the start of pre-season training. Clough believes that Addison is young enough to come back from what will be a lengthy spell on the sideline adding:
'Miles knows that when he comes back, he's still got 10 years of playing ahead of him and that must help, too. It would be a difficult situation for a 30-year-old, because you would be thinking: 'Can I get back?' but he is young enough to do it.'
